Address nc1qjqcmfkp3twjr9l25cd3mr28qjkrtdumcqqgage

Total received 1.61512629 NMC
Total sent 0 NMC
Balance: 1.61512629 NMC
Date/time Transaction Block Debit Credit Balance
Oct. 8, 2024, 5:52 p.m. 241db036c… 740350 1.61512629 NMC 1.61512629 NMC